**Contractor First Week — Checklist Item, Halverton Works**

☐ Day one: report to the site office at Halverton Works by 08:00 for induction. Bring your signed method statement and proof of insurance paperwork acknowledgement from your firm. You'll be issued PPE and shown the welfare block, muster point, and permitted work zones. Until your photo badge is printed later in the week, access the contractor gate with this temporary code:

staff pass of badup-kawig = bdg-TYN-3

Handover Note — Warranty Cost Overrun, Ferrow Appliances

For the heads of department: warranty claims on the Calder range exceeded provision by 18% this quarter, driven largely by a faulty seal batch. Supplier recovery talks are underway; interim reserves have been increased. Please continue weekly claim tracking until resolved. The confidential note below outlines related planning matters.

board note of yageg-yadug: The northern region missed its Framir quota by 13.1 percent last quarter. Lamathek Freight plans to raise the Quenael list price by 30.2 percent in March. The pricing group signed off on a budget of $133.5 million for Project Novok. The renewal with Gilethek Foods closes at $60.0 million a year, 2.7 percent above the last contract.

## Onboarding: Taxlattice Rate Cache

As a reviewer, you'll mostly see changes to the Taxlattice lookup cache. Rates are keyed by jurisdiction code and effective date; entries expire after 24 hours and are refreshed from the Ordwell rate service. Watch for PRs that bypass the staleness check — that's our most common regression. To run the integration suite locally, you must decrypt the fixture bundle, which requires the recovery passphrase given below.

unlock words, kafog-tajof: ulador-ulaael-kasvan